One in four people who appear in court for using their mobile phone while driving are being convicted.
New data seen by the Irish Times shows a 25 percent conviction rate out of 15,000 such cases between 2018 and 2020.
Rates ranged from 14 percent in Co. Sligo to 36 percent in Co. Wicklow.
